Recently, Asus faced a wave of criticism regarding its warranty procedures in the US, with Gamers Nexus leading the charge. The concerns raised by GN prompted Asus to take action and make significant changes to its support and repair systems.

In response to the outcry, Asus has committed to establishing a dedicated team to address all issues highlighted in customer surveys. Additionally, the company has pledged to open a new support center in the US to better serve its American customers. These changes signal a willingness on Asus’ part to listen to feedback and improve its services.

The Face-to-Face Meeting

One notable development in this story is the face-to-face meeting between Gamers Nexus and Asus at Computex 2024. Such direct interactions between hardware reviewers and manufacturers are rare in the industry, underscoring the seriousness of the situation. The meeting allowed for a candid discussion about the issues at hand and pushed Asus to provide more concrete answers.

While Asus has made promises to reform its warranty processes, the effectiveness of these changes remains to be seen. Gamers Nexus has expressed skepticism, noting that they will continue monitoring the situation over the next 6-12 months to assess whether Asus has truly improved. It is clear that the onus is on Asus to follow through on its commitments and regain the trust of its customers.
